I don't know if it has been done only in order to beat Corran, but it does look as if he knows a bit more about slalom boat design - in fact it looks as if it would work very well. I'm quite a fan of rails, having got used to them on my Ultimo, and would be nice to see a short slalom boat go into production with rails. And I'm also wiht him on the length issue, all boats will end up being 3.5 metres long, because the ideal length is less than that, so therefore the cockpit will still be forwards of centre, with a long tapering tail to make up the length.
